About the role

Provide comprehensive psychiatric evaluations, medication management, and psychotherapy for individuals with mental health and substance use disorders.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team to deliver care across crisis centers, observation units, and outpatient clinics.

Job Description

Legacy Behavioral Health Services is seeking a compassionate and dedicated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P) to join our Behavioral Health team. This position primarily serves our Crisis Service Center and Temporary Observation (Temp Ops) Unit, while also providing flexible coverage for our outpatient behavioral health clinics as needed.The Nurse Practitioner will provide comprehensive psychiatric evaluations, medication management, psychotherapy, and ongoing treatment services for individuals experiencing mental health disorders, substance use disorders, and developmental disabilities. Services are provided in collaboration with and under the supervision of a psychiatrist as part of a multidisciplinary treatment team.

Who We Are

Legacy Behavioral Health Services provides support within 10 counties in South GA, Ben-Hill, Berrien, Brooks, Cook, Echols, Irwin, Lanier, Lowndes, Tift and Turner County. Legacy Behavioral Health Services believes that through individualized care, quality of care and support, your life could be transformed. Market context

Behavioral health roles in Georgia

Behavioral health roles in Georgia are often competitive because employers look for candidates with a master’s degree in a related field or an active Georgia nursing license, plus prior behavioral health experience; inpatient experience is especially valued. Benefits commonly include medical, dental, vision, paid time off, and a 401(k) with company match.
